
Electric vehicles are gradually transforming the way humanity imagines movement across cities, highways, and distant communities, carrying with them the promise of cleaner air, quieter streets, and a new philosophy of transportation built around sustainability and technological harmony. As urban populations continue growing and environmental awareness spreads across societies, the presence of electrically powered automobiles reflects a broader shift in how people perceive personal and public mobility. Traditional combustion engines, once symbols of industrial progress, are slowly giving way to machines powered by stored electrical energy, allowing travel without the constant emission of smoke and harmful gases that have long accompanied mechanical transportation. The silent acceleration of these vehicles creates a different emotional experience for drivers and passengers, where motion feels smoother, calmer, and more connected to the surrounding environment rather than dominated by the roaring sounds of mechanical combustion. Charging infrastructure is also expanding across metropolitan landscapes, appearing in parking facilities, residential districts, commercial centers, and roadside resting spaces, ensuring that journeys can continue with greater convenience than in earlier transportation eras. Engineers and designers are constantly refining battery endurance, power efficiency, and safety standards, seeking ways to extend travel distance while maintaining compact and lightweight energy storage systems that can withstand daily use and seasonal temperature changes. Meanwhile, technological innovation within intelligent driving assistance allows vehicles to interpret road conditions, monitor surrounding objects, and support drivers during long journeys through unfamiliar territories, contributing to safer traffic environments. Electric mobility is also reshaping economic structures related to automobile manufacturing, energy distribution, and service maintenance industries, encouraging new forms of employment and technical specialization while challenging older supply chains built around fossil fuel dependence. Consumers increasingly value transportation options that combine comfort, environmental responsibility, and digital connectivity, turning modern vehicles into mobile information spaces where navigation guidance, entertainment content, and communication functions coexist seamlessly. Over time, the cultural meaning of mobility itself is evolving, as personal transportation becomes not only a mechanical necessity but also an expression of environmental consciousness and technological participation in the future landscape of human movement.
